In Group stage Group G action, Benfica met Zenit on December 10. The match finished with Benfica victorious, 3-0.

Franco Cervi scored the first goal of the game on the 47th minute of the match, handing Benfica the advantage. Pizzi and Sardar Azmoun added to the score, making the final score 3-0.

Head-to-head

Since September 2014, the teams have gone head-to-head five times. Benfica have two wins to their name while Zenit have three. The last time these teams met was on October 2, 2019, in the Group G of the Group Stage, and Zenit emerged victorious with a 3-1 scoreline. Across these five head-to-head matches, Benfica have scored four goals, while Zenit have netted seven. Overall, Zenit hold a stronger head-to-head record against Benfica in recent meetings.
